Photographer’s Note
I came across this strange cyclist at the crossing near Harajuku Station. When i pointed my camera toward him, an all-over advert bus happened to pass right in front of us. This scene shows definitely the true feature of kitschy Harajuku.
Used the shutter speed of 1/100 since I thought it was better that the bus has a motion blur a little. This is not a composite but a single shot.
